New Malaysian Eco-Games Series “aims to put Malaysia on the international map for AR”

18.04.2007
Malaysia’s new Eco-Games Series Adventure Race enjoys strong support from their federal government – aiming both to promote sport within the country and to “put Malaysia on the international map for AR.” The 5-day championship is open both to Malaysian teams who have qualified via two 24-hr qualifying races, the first of which will take place May 5 and 6, as well as to international teams. The championship, which will take place in late October, will be open to a total of 100 mixed teams of four. Malaysia’s spectacular landscape, and the total prize pool of US$215,000, are sure to attract a strong and competitive international crowd.

PUTRAJAYA – The stage is set for Adventure Racers to pit their skills in Malaysia for the Eco-Games Series Adventure Race (Eco-Games) which was launched by YB Dato’ Liow Tiong Lai, Deputy Minister of Youth and Sports. Also present at the event was Mr John Zevgolis, Managing Director of Teamworks International Sdn Bhd.

Conceptualised and organised by Max Quest Sdn Bhd, a subsidiary of Teamworks International Sdn Bhd, the Eco-Games aims to put Malaysia on the international map of adventure racing. “The Eco-Games serve as a platform to establish an international standard adventure race series in Malaysia. Blessed with a challenging landscape and weather, Malaysia has all the potentials to emerge as a world-class location for adventure racing,” explained Mr John Zevgolis.

The concept for the Eco-Games will be based on the non-stop Expedition Adventure Race involving various disciplines such as trekking; mountain biking; kayaking; swimming and rope work.

Competitors will run along the paths used by wild animals travelling to their favourite watering holes. En route to the finish line, competitors will see mud holes dug by boars and a wide variety of animal tracks.
